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Crested Tit | Pallas's squirrel, Red-bellied tree squirrel |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Passeriformes (Songbirds)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Paridae | Sciuridae (Squirrels) |
| Genus | Lophophanes | Callosciurus |
| Species | Lophophanes cristatus | Callosciurus erythraeus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Crested Tit and Pallas's squirrel, Red-bellied tree squirrel share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
